Reverted r24720, and at least fixed the problematic return code after the
first loop - the vnode passed in would still need to be checked, though. Eventually, it would be nice to move the check to the top, though, so that we don't need to search for the patch delimiter twice. git-svn-id: file:///srv/svn/repos/haiku/haiku/trunk@24721 a95241bf-73f2-0310-859d-f6bbb57e9c96
